Instructions
Chop your melons into cubes and set aside a handful of melon balls for garnish.
In a blender, add the watermelon, honeydew, cantaloupe, lime juice, honey/simple syrup, and ice.
Blend until smooth (about 1–2 minutes). Strain through a mesh sieve if you prefer a pulp-free texture.
Transfer the juice to a pitcher. Stir in the coconut water and most of the sparkling water.
Pour into glasses over ice and melon balls.
Top off each glass with remaining sparkling water and garnish with fresh mint sprigs.
Serve immediately while cold and fizzy.
